In 1877, the Granite Workers’ Union was the first to offer sick benefits to its employees. They built a way for their community to rally around those who needed medical attention and support to get back on their feet. Today, The Granite List, powered by Connect Healthcare Collaboration, is working to instill that same sense of community by connecting benefits solutions that add real and lasting value to plan members.

This week, Jessica Landin, CEO of Vori Health, joins The Granite List.Live to share Vori Health's innovative approach to musculoskeletal (MSK) care. With a physician-led, hybrid-care model, Vori Health provides patients with effective, conservative care pathways for MSK conditions.
